Legal/Contract Review

The saying “Ignorance is bliss” is far from true when it comes to contracts. Ignorance is expensive and can get you in a whole lot of Trouble! Trouble that could easily have been avoided with a basic contract review! 


Contracts are a part of everyday life, from buying a phone to opening a bank account, most of not all require you to sign a contract.  For majority of people, signing agreements or clicking to “accept our terms and conditions” is simply routine. At times, this carelessness can come back to haunt you!


So, are you about to sign a contract? If the contract means anything to you, you should 100% get your contract reviewed before signing!


Businesses both allow and expect the other parties to make changes to the contract before signing it.


Small business owners in particular should be extremely careful when signing contracts. Faulty agreements with vendors, contractors, or clients can cost you thousands of dollars. It’s understandable that small business owners are reluctant to hire legal counsel when an important business opportunity is at stake.  Attorneys have a reputation as “deal killers” who focus solely on minimizing legal liability at the expense of seizing opportunity.  Also, many small business owners assume that the costs of acquiring competent counsel outweigh the benefits.


But wise counsel can be the difference between success and failure when an important business transaction is on the line.
